Organic Electronics Market Growth – at a CAGR of 15.4% During Forecast period 2020-2028

Increasing demand for high quality flexible electronics, favorable government initiatives, and high penetration of smartphones and other smart devices are key factors expected to drive global market growth

According to Emergen Research, the global organic electronics market size was USD 55.18 billion in 2020 and is expected to reach USD 178.25 billion in 2028 and register a revenue CAGR of 15.4% during the forecast period, 2021-2028.

Market Dynamics: 

Over the recent years, there have been rapid technological advancements in the electronics sector. Organic electronics is a branch of modern electronics that focuses on designing, synthesizing, and characterizing organic molecules or polymers showcasing unique electronic properties such as conductivity. This is a promising technology as it allows high throughput manufacturing low cost, lightweight, and eco-friendly flexible electronic devices. One of the key factors surging demand for organic electrics is rising awareness about sustainability and overall environmental impact.

Organic electronic devices are used in materials such as semiconductors, conductive and electric products, displays, batteries, colored light sources, portable solar cells, and are rapidly gaining traction owing to low utilization of raw materials and simplified processing methods. Factors such as increasing deployment of solar panels, high penetration of smart devices, and increasing focus on developing eco-friendly technologies are expected to drive global market revenue growth during the forecast period. In addition, increasing investments in research and development activities and rising demand for organic electronics across various end users including healthcare, textile are other factors expected to fuel market growth going ahead. However, high cost of organic electronics, degradation after certain years due to inferior thermal stability, and lack of robustness and certain fabrication issues are key factors that can hamper organic electronics market growth to a certain extent going ahead.

Semiconductor Segment to Account for Largest Revenue Share:

The semiconductor segment is expected to account for largest revenue share between 2021 and 2028. Factors such as rapidly evolving electronics sector across the globe, high usage of organic semiconductors in thin-film batteries, organic photovoltaics, sensors, electronic paper, rising demand for premium smartphone displays, and Organic Light Emitting Diodes (OLEDs) among consumers are expected to drive revenue growth of the market over the forecast period. Organic semiconductors offer better mechanical flexibility and are lightweight and cheaper than inorganic semiconductors.
